Dbobghatti Population - Nawada, Bihar

Dbobghatti is a medium size village located in Akbarpur Block of Nawada district, Bihar with total 185 families residing. The Dbobghatti village has population of 1169 of which 622 are males while 547 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dbobghatti village population of children with age 0-6 is 207 which makes up 17.71 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dbobghatti village is 879 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Dbobghatti as per census is 800,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Dbobghatti village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Dbobghatti village was 77.96 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Dbobghatti Male literacy stands at 87.97 % while female literacy rate was 66.81 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 8.30 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.09 % of total population in Dbobghatti village.

Work Profile

In Dbobghatti village out of total population, 473 were engaged in work activities. 68.08 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 31.92 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 473 workers engaged in Main Work, 208 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 109 were Agricultural labourer.
